Community gathering to discuss gas pipeline project in Land Park
A community open house is planned for Tuesday to discuss installation of a stretch of natural gas pipeline in Land Park.
Land Park residents recently received letters about the upcoming natural gas pipeline replacement project, according to a press release from Pacific Gas & Electric. An open house to discuss the project is scheduled for 4 to 6 p.m. Tuesday at Congregation B’nai Israel, 3600 Riverside Blvd.
The project is planned for Muir Way from McClatchy Way to Riverside Boulevard. Work is expected to start in mid-July and continue through October.
